
Capturing a killer | Gang member caught Prosecutors charged a 25-year-old parolee today (January 20, 2009) with murder in the slaying of a 4-year-old boy.
Howard Astorga faces a maximum of 53 years to life in state prison if convicted of all charges and special allegations that he used a gun and the killing was to promote a street gang. Astorga has three prior convictions.
Astorga is accused of firing shots at suspected gang rivals in a red car; one of the bullets fatally struck Roberto Lopez Jr. as he walked with his sister to a local community center.
Astorga, who is due to appear in court this afternoon, is being held in lieu of $2-million bail.
